| #include "riscv_full_decoder/solution/riscv32_decoder.h" |
| |
| namespace mpact { |
| namespace sim { |
| namespace codelab { |
| |
| using ::mpact::sim::riscv::RiscVState; |
| using ::mpact::sim::util::MemoryInterface; |
| |
| RiscV32Decoder::RiscV32Decoder(RiscVState *state, MemoryInterface *memory) |
| : state_(state), memory_(memory) { |
| // Allocate the isa factory class, the top level isa decoder instance, and |
| // the encoding parser. |
| riscv_isa_factory_ = new RiscV32IsaFactory(); |
| riscv_isa_ = new RiscV32IInstructionSet(state, riscv_isa_factory_); |
| riscv_encoding_ = new RiscV32IEncoding(state); |
| // Need a data buffer to load instructions from memory. Allocate a single |
| // buffer that can be reused for each instruction word. |
| inst_db_ = state_->db_factory()->Allocate<uint32_t>(1); |
| } |
| |
| RiscV32Decoder::~RiscV32Decoder() { |
| inst_db_->DecRef(); |
| delete riscv_isa_; |
| delete riscv_isa_factory_; |
| delete riscv_encoding_; |
| } |
| |
| generic::Instruction *RiscV32Decoder::DecodeInstruction(uint64_t address) { |
| // Read the instruction word from memory and parse it in the encoding parser. |
| memory_->Load(address, inst_db_, nullptr, nullptr); |
| uint32_t iword = inst_db_->Get<uint32_t>(0); |
| riscv_encoding_->ParseInstruction(iword); |
| |
| // Call the isa decoder to obtain a new instruction object for the instruction |
| // word that was parsed above. |
| auto *instruction = riscv_isa_->Decode(address, riscv_encoding_); |
| return instruction; |
| } |
| |
| } // namespace codelab |
| } // namespace sim |
| } // namespace mpact |
